GetOptionBucklingMode



Your Ad Here

Syntax

SapObject.SapModel.Results.Setup.GetOptionBucklingMode

VB6 Procedure

Function GetOptionBucklingMode(ByRef BuckModeStart As Long, ByRef BuckModeEnd As Long, ByRef BuckModeAll As Boolean) As Long

Parameters

BuckModeStart

The first buckling mode for which the buckling factor is reported when the BuckModeAll item is False.

BuckModeEnd

The last buckling mode for which the buckling factor is reported when the BuckModeAll item is False.

BuckModeAll

If this item is True, buckling factors are reported for all calculated buckling modes. If it is False, buckling factors are reported for the buckling modes indicated by the BuckModeStart and BuckModeEnd items.

Remarks

This function retrieves the buckling modes for which buckling factors are reported.

The function returns 0 if the modes are successfully retrieved, otherwise it returns nonzero.

VBA Example

Sub GetBucklingModeData()
   'dimension variables
      Dim SapObject As Sap2000.SapObject
      Dim SapModel As cSapModel
      Dim ret As Long
      Dim BuckModeStart As Long
      Dim BuckModeEnd As Long
      Dim BuckModeAll As Boolean

   'create Sap2000 object
      Set SapObject = New SAP2000.SapObject

   'start Sap2000 application
      SapObject.ApplicationStart

   'create SapModel object
      Set SapModel = SapObject.SapModel

   'initialize model
      ret = SapModel.InitializeNewModel

   'create model from template
      ret = SapModel.File.New2DFrame(PortalFrame, 3, 124, 3, 200)

   'get buckling mode data
      ret = SapModel.Results.Setup.GetOptionBucklingMode(BuckModeStart, BuckModeEnd, BuckModeAll)

   'close Sap2000
      SapObject.ApplicationExit False
      Set SapModel = Nothing
      Set SapObject = Nothing
End Sub
